SLYMCA Proposals for Sumner Road

Sumner Road

South London YMCA (SLYMCA) is developing proposals for a new facility at 57-61 Sumner Road and is expected to make a planning application in the next few months.

Subject to planning consent, the facility would provide support and temporary accommodation for up to 44 young people (aged 16-19). Its purpose is to help homeless, often vulnerable young people who may otherwise be placed in inappropriate emergency bed and breakfast accommodation while their needs are assessed.

Their initial stay would be for up to six weeks with a referral to one of a number of possible options as follows:

  • After some mediation, returning to the family home 
  • Supported lodgings in the community 
  • Remaining in the higher support long term accommodation at Sumner Road 
  • Making a commitment to training and moving on to the new Millennium Foyer at Sylvan Hill or Elizabeth House in West Croydon. 

The initial design proposals were presented for community consultation in February 2010 to find out what local people thought. Since then the design team has worked hard to revise and improve the designs taking into account as far as possible the feedback received during the consultation.

A public exhibition of the revised proposals took place at Christ Church, Sumner Road, West Croydon at the beginning of June.
